Telephone System
Here’s how our telephone system works. Family and friends can dial directly to all patient rooms, except Intensive Care areas. Your direct dial number is listed on your phone. There’s no need to go through the hospital operator.
Local calls are free. Just press “9” and dial the number. You are responsible for long distance calls.
To make a long distance call, press “9”, then “1”, the area code and the number you are calling. The operator will ask you for your method of payment (collect or credit card) and will connect your call.
Additionally, the hospital provides interpreters for non-English speaking patients at no cost to you.
A sign language interpreter and Telecommunications Devices for the Deaf (TDD) are also available for the hearing impaired at no cost. A patient representative or nurse will arrange this service for you.
For calls made from inside the building to hospital departments, you only have to dial a four-number extension.
For after hours assistance, dial “0” or ask your nurse.
